> From: Daorat Kerdlapanan [mailto:ultraman62@hotmail.com] > I sent HTTP request to IP alias of my host with Multicast MAC address > 01:00:5e:01:02:03, but i don't see reply or respone from my > FreeBSD. How can > i do it? HTTP is a TCP protocol. TCP doesn't support multicast (since there are replies to be sent). --don (don@sandvine.com www.sandvine.com) To Unsubscribe: send mail to majordomo@FreeBSD.org with "unsubscribe freebsd-hackers" in the body of the message
